ICD-10-CMThis code signifies a birth defect characterized by the complete absence of both the lower leg (tibia and fibula) and the foot on both sides of the body. This severe congenital anomaly results in significant functional impairment and requires extensive prosthetic and rehabilitative interventions.
Assign this code when medical documentation clearly states the congenital bilateral absence of the lower leg and foot. This diagnosis is typically made at birth or during prenatal imaging. Supporting documentation includes genetic reports, physical examination findings, and imaging studies confirming the bilateral agenesis.
